Output 91f21c3b46f9c65a060cde8cbbd8ca1a6c9d6e4304ea188aafb5c017fa726588:0

value
2473396302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8914bc95a6ff2d63bc30e712034d52e2f1d282c OP_EQUAL
address
3KyX8FnddH9sVaFacwP7f8M7Ywca3LFLzs
transaction
91f21c3b46f9c65a060cde8cbbd8ca1a6c9d6e4304ea188aafb5c017fa726588
spent
true